Extra Challenge Mazes activities for ages 5-8 are an essential tool for both parents and teachers, as they significantly contribute to the cognitive and developmental growth of young children. Engaging with mazes encourages problem-solving skills, critical thinking, and patience, all of which are foundational to academic success.
As children navigate through these puzzles, they practice concentration and develop fine motor skills as they trace their paths. This activity promotes spatial awareness and improves hand-eye coordination, which are crucial for later academic tasks like writing and drawing. Additionally, mazes can be incorporated into lessons on directions, mapping, and sequencing, enriching children’s understanding of these concepts in a playful manner.
Furthermore, Extra Challenge Mazes foster creativity and perseverance. Children learn to approach challenges systematically and come up with alternative strategies when they reach dead ends, which helps build resilience—a vital life skill.
